The Standard requires that systems designed to control humidity must be able to maintain a dew-point temperature of 16.8°C … Web1 okt. 2013 · Thermal comfort has been discussed since 1930s. There have been two main approaches to thermal comfort: the steady-state model and the adaptive model. The adaptive model is mainly based on the theory of the human body's adapting to its outdoor and indoor climate. In this paper, besides the steady-state model, three adaptive thermal …

Webregions and countries. Uniformity of temperature is important to comfort. The temperatures should not vary within single zone or change suddenly or drastically. Humidity Humidity is the presence of water vapor in air and it affects human comfort. ASHRAE 55-1992 recommends the relative humidity (RH) to be maintained between 25 and 60%. Usually ...
